i'm looking on travelocity for a flight from bkk to the US and asiana and korean come up as the 2 cheapest

there's a big chance i'll need to change the return as i have no idea how long i want to stay there but i can't find the change fee rules on the websites

does anyone know (economy tickets)?

You may have to look on the airline's website to review the fare rules.

What is the routing? What is the fare bucket? Exact details please.

I assume you will want to change your return after you have begun travel?

There may be a change fee, and you may have to buy up to the next available fare bucket. Not sure if Travelocity handles changes, and/or charges any additional fees.

It looks like KE has a $100 change fee on some Economy fare buckets (E/K), also you have match W (Fri-Sun) and X (Mon-Thu), and seasonality.

OZ appears to have a $50 change fee, again you'll have to match the original fare bucket.
